Full specifications

Specification Z50 (2019)A7R III (2017)
Price £499 £1,799
Sensor APS-C CMOS 42.4MP full-frame BSI Exmor R CMOS
Resolution 20.9MP 42.4MP
Video 4K 30fps (1.5× crop), 1080p 120fps 4K/30p (full-frame readout), 1080p/120p
Autofocus 209-point phase-detect hybrid AF 399 phase-detect + 425 contrast AF points — real-time Eye AF
Stabilisation None 5-axis IBIS — 5.5 stops
Burst Rate 11fps 10fps with AF/AE tracking
Battery Life 300 shots (CIPA) ~650 shots (CIPA)
Weight 397g (body only) 650g body only
Dimensions 126.5 × 93.5 × 60.0mm 126.9 × 95.6 × 73.7mm
Weather Sealed No Yes
Viewfinder EVF 0.68× 2.36M-dot EVF, 3.69M dots, 0.78× magnification
Screen 3.2" downward-tilting touchscreen, 1.04M-dot 3.0" touchscreen, tilting
Mount Nikon Z-Mount (DX) Sony FE mount (full-frame E-mount)
Memory Cards Single SD UHS-I Dual SD slots (one UHS-II)
Connectivity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 4.2, Micro USB, Micro HDMI USB-C,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, 3.5mm mic jack
